Apple Scab

Apple scab is a typical fungal illness that impacts apple timber, inflicting scabby lesions on the leaves and fruit. The illness is attributable to the fungus Venturia inaequalis and is usually exacerbated by cool, moist climate situations. Apple scab may cause important harm to the tree’s leaves and fruit, resulting in lowered yields and decrease high quality fruit.

Aphids

Aphids are small, soft-bodied bugs that may infest apple timber, feeding on sap and inflicting curled or distorted leaves. Aphids may transmit plant viruses, such because the apple chlorotic leaf spot virus. Apple aphids are sometimes present in colonies on the underside of leaves and stems.

  • Feed on sap, inflicting curled or distorted leaves
  • Can transmit plant viruses, equivalent to apple chlorotic leaf spot virus
  • Usually present in colonies on the underside of leaves and stems
  • Generally known as “plant lice”

Codling Moth

The codling moth is a moth species that infests apple timber, inflicting harm to the fruit and leaves. The larvae of the codling moth feed on the fruit, inflicting it to turn into deformed and unmarketable. The grownup moths are grayish-brown in coloration with a particular white stripe on their hindwings.

  • Feed on fruit and leaves, inflicting harm and deformation
  • Larvae trigger fruit to turn into deformed and unmarketable
  • Grownup moths are grayish-brown with a white stripe on their hindwings
  • May cause important harm to apple yields and high quality

Q: What’s the ultimate temperature vary for apple tree progress?

A: Apple timber thrive in temperatures between 65°F and 85°F (18°C and 30°C), with optimum progress occurring between 70°F and 80°F (21°C and 27°C).

Q: How typically ought to I water my apple tree?

A: Water your apple tree frequently, offering about 1 inch of water per week, both via rainfall or irrigation. Keep away from overwatering, which may result in root rot and different points.

Q: What are the most typical pests and illnesses affecting apple timber?

A: Apple timber are inclined to numerous pests and illnesses, together with aphids, codling moths, powdery mildew, and scab. Common monitoring and administration methods, equivalent to pruning and fungicide functions, may also help mitigate these points.

Q: How lengthy does it take for an apple tree to begin producing fruit?

A: Apple timber usually take 2-5 years to begin producing fruit after planting, with some varieties taking longer than others. Elements equivalent to local weather, soil high quality, and pruning practices can affect the tree’s productiveness and fruit set.
